Parma Alimentari and Municipality of Parma in NYC

This summer, join Parma Alimentare and the Municipality of Parma to celebrate the 2200th Anniversary of the Founding of the City of Parma. From the 25th to the 27th of June they will be hosting three events to promote the excellence of their cuisine, which has granted them the UNESCO title of  “Creative City of Gastronomy.” Their goal is to increase awareness of Made-in-Parma products; which continues the desire for the “BBF” (Beni, Belli e Ben Fatti or “Well done and good looking goods” in English) standard and reiterates the importance of authentic Italian goods. In addition to spreading the high-quality brand, Parma Alimentare also strives to use this project as a means to expand business opportunities for the “Food Valley” in United States. The believe in the purchasing power of the American consumer to further these culinary objectives, as they are the largest financial market outside of the EU and the third most invested in the market for food farming exports from Parma.

This plan was developed to target different, but equally important individuals, to diversify the presence of Parma Alimentare and establish connections within the business world. The first event, running for all three days, is a B2B food event called the Summer Fancy Food Show. The Specialty Food Association hosts over 25,000 professionals in the food and kitchen retail industry, which hail from more than 50 nations to buy and sell their finest products at the Javits Center. Representatives from Agugiaro & Figna, Azienda Agricola Coppini Arte Olearia, and Fratelli Galloni e Zarotti will be in attendance, exhibiting genuine specialties from Parma, such as prosciutto di Parma PDO and parmigiano reggiano PDO. A second element, more accessible to the public, is the “Taste of Parma in NYC” being held on June 26th and 27th. Diners at Barilla restaurants in Herald Square (108 W 32nd Street) and Radio City (1290 6th Avenue) will be provided a taste of food and wine from the Consortium of Protection and Azienda Agricola Coppini Arte Olearia when purchasing an entrée. The most exclusive of the three is a journey of senses, the Summer Foodie’s Cocktail Gala. 100 select businessmen, buyers and web influencers will have the chance to meet with representatives at a reception at La Piscine, on the rooftop of the Americano Hotel. Parma Alimentare’s proprietors, as well as Consorzio Tutela del Formaggio Parmigiano Reggiano, Barilla and Cantine Ceci will be serving their finest dishes while Italian opera classics are performed live by soprano singer Ariadne.
